Between 2013 and 2023, the fresh pork market value per capita in Spain shows a fluctuating but generally upward trend with a few downturns. In 2023, the value reached 143.56 Euros per capita. The most significant growth occurred between 2016 and 2019, followed by a steadier increase between 2021 and 2023. The year-on-year variation indicates a steady growth rate over the last two years. The CAGR over the last five years shows moderate annual growth.
Future trends to watch for include potential shifts in consumer preferences towards alternative protein sources and changing dietary habits, which could impact market dynamics. Monitoring regulatory changes related to animal welfare and environmental concerns may also be crucial.
